James Gillray (1756-1815)
Bank-notes, paper-money,-French-alarmists,-o, the devil, the devil!-Ah! poor John-Bull!!!
etching with hand-colouring, 1797, on watermarked laid paper, published on March 1st 1797 by H. Humphreys, London; together with; Begging no Robbery;-i.e.- Voluntary Contribution;-or-John Bull escaping a Forced Loan (BM S.8842), Election-troops, bringing in their accounts, to the pay-table (BM S.7369) and, John Bull ground down (BM S.8654), etchings with hand-colouring, on various papers, in generally good condition
Image: 256 x 356 mm., Sheet: 271 x 370 mm.
(4)
Literature
BM Satires 8990
